A man I was passing grabbed my hair

Harassment & Assault

Name: Anon
Age: 32
Location:
Brew Room, Blackpool

“Leaving the Brew Room relatively early after one quiet drink, a man I was passing grabbed my hair saying “let me feel your wig”.

Maker: Louise Ashcroft, Joe Booth & Charlie Ashton
